    Is the complaint deadlocked? If yes, refer to the financial ombudsman.

    If not, assert your claim to that cashback and tell them to issue a deadlock letter if they will not pay.

    The fact of the matter is that Santander have advertised cashback for Octopus Energy throughout. How they go about determining an Octopus Energy payment is their problem, not yours. They cannot arbitrarily decide that because of a hole in their system (i.e. not considering what happens if Octopus's  identifier changes) they are just not going to pay you the amount they have promised to.

    It's understandable that this is a fairly rare occurrence and as such their system didn't get it right, but to deny redress to sort out the amount lost is quite shameful IMHO, and I would expect the Ombudsmen will take a dim view if Santander let it get to them.
